數據庫知識積累試題及答案_第1頁
數據庫知識積累試題及答案_第2頁
數據庫知識積累試題及答案_第3頁
數據庫知識積累試題及答案_第4頁
數據庫知識積累試題及答案_第5頁
已閱讀5頁,還剩7頁未讀, 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

數據庫知識積累試題及答案姓名:____________________

一、單項選擇題(每題2分,共10題)

1.數據庫系統的核心是:

A.數據模型

B.數據庫語言

C.數據庫管理系統

D.數據庫

2.在關系數據庫中,一個關系對應于:

A.一個二維表

B.一個數據項

C.一個數據結構

D.一個文件

3.關系數據庫的規范化理論中,第一范式(1NF)要求:

A.每個屬性都是不可分割的最小數據單位

B.每個關系都是滿足1NF的

C.每個關系都是滿足2NF的

D.每個關系都是滿足3NF的

4.SQL語言中,用于查詢的語句是:

A.INSERT

B.UPDATE

C.DELETE

D.SELECT

5.在SQL語言中,用于創建數據庫的命令是:

A.CREATETABLE

B.CREATEDATABASE

C.DROPTABLE

D.DROPDATABASE

6.在SQL語言中,用于刪除記錄的命令是:

A.DELETEFROM

B.DROPTABLE

C.TRUNCATETABLE

D.ALTERTABLE

7.下列哪個不是數據庫的完整性約束條件:

A.實體完整性

B.基本完整性

C.參照完整性

D.用戶定義完整性

8.在數據庫中,一個表中的主鍵是:

A.一個能夠唯一標識表中每一行的屬性或屬性組

B.一個具有唯一值的屬性

C.一個具有最大值的屬性

D.一個具有最小值的屬性

9.下列哪個不是數據庫設計的方法:

A.E-R圖法

B.邏輯結構設計法

C.物理結構設計法

D.算法設計法

10.在數據庫中,一個視圖是:

A.一個虛擬表,其數據來源于基本表

B.一個基本表,其數據來源于視圖

C.一個索引,用于提高查詢效率

D.一個存儲過程,用于執行一系列操作

二、填空題(每空1分,共5題)

1.數據庫系統的核心是__________________。

2.關系數據庫的規范化理論中,第二范式(2NF)要求__________________。

3.在SQL語言中,用于插入記錄的命令是__________________。

4.數據庫的完整性約束條件包括__________________。

5.數據庫設計的方法主要包括__________________。

三、判斷題(每題1分,共5題)

1.數據庫系統是指數據庫及其管理系統的總稱。()

2.關系數據庫中的每個關系都是一個二維表。()

3.視圖可以修改基本表中的數據。()

4.數據庫設計分為概念設計、邏輯設計和物理設計三個階段。()

5.規范化理論可以完全解決數據庫的冗余問題。()

四、簡答題(每題5分,共10分)

1.簡述數據庫系統的組成。

2.簡述關系數據庫的規范化理論。

二、多項選擇題(每題3分,共10題)

1.以下哪些是數據庫管理系統(DBMS)的功能?

A.數據定義

B.數據操作

C.數據存儲

D.數據備份與恢復

E.用戶界面

2.在數據庫設計中,以下哪些是概念模型?

A.E-R圖

B.UML圖

C.關系模型

D.物理模型

E.邏輯模型

3.以下哪些是SQL語言的三種主要數據類型?

A.字符串型

B.數字型

C.日期型

D.時間型

E.邏輯型

4.以下哪些是SQL語言的集合操作?

A.并集操作

B.交集操作

C.差集操作

D.子集操作

E.合并操作

5.以下哪些是數據庫完整性約束?

A.實體完整性約束

B.參照完整性約束

C.用戶定義完整性約束

D.數據完整性約束

E.安全性約束

6.以下哪些是數據庫的連接操作?

A.內連接

B.外連接

C.自連接

D.并操作

E.合并操作

7.以下哪些是數據庫規范化理論的目標?

A.減少數據冗余

B.提高數據獨立性

C.增加數據冗余

D.降低數據更新復雜性

E.提高查詢效率

8.以下哪些是數據庫物理設計的主要步驟?

A.確定存儲結構

B.確定索引策略

C.確定數據分布策略

D.確定并發控制策略

E.確定備份恢復策略

9.以下哪些是數據庫設計原則?

A.確定性原則

B.一致性原則

C.實用性原則

D.可擴展性原則

E.可維護性原則

10.以下哪些是數據庫系統性能優化的方法?

A.查詢優化

B.索引優化

C.硬件優化

D.軟件優化

E.數據庫優化

三、判斷題(每題2分,共10題)

1.數據庫系統是指數據庫及其管理系統的總稱。()

2.關系數據庫中的每個關系都是一個二維表。()

3.視圖可以修改基本表中的數據。()

4.數據庫設計分為概念設計、邏輯設計和物理設計三個階段。()

5.規范化理論可以完全解決數據庫的冗余問題。()

6.在SQL語言中,使用ALTERTABLE語句可以修改表結構。()

7.在數據庫中,外鍵可以保證數據的完整性,但不會影響數據的獨立性。()

8.數據庫的并發控制主要解決的是數據一致性問題。()

9.在數據庫中,觸發器可以用來執行復雜的業務邏輯。()

10.數據庫的備份和恢復是保證數據庫安全性的重要措施。()

四、簡答題(每題5分,共6題)

1.簡述數據庫系統的組成。

2.簡述關系數據庫的規范化理論。

3.簡述SQL語言的基本查詢操作。

4.簡述數據庫設計中的ER圖(實體-聯系圖)的概念和作用。

5.簡述數據庫并發控制的基本方法。

6.簡述數據庫安全性的重要性及其主要措施。

試卷答案如下

一、單項選擇題(每題2分,共10題)

1.C

解析思路:數據庫系統的核心是數據庫管理系統(DBMS),它負責數據庫的建立、使用和維護。

2.A

解析思路:在關系數據庫中,一個關系是一個二維表,每個表都有一個唯一的名稱。

3.A

解析思路:第一范式要求每個屬性都是不可分割的最小數據單位,確保數據原子性。

4.D

解析思路:SELECT語句用于查詢數據庫中的數據。

5.B

解析思路:CREATEDATABASE命令用于創建新的數據庫。

6.A

解析思路:DELETEFROM語句用于刪除數據庫中的記錄。

7.B

解析思路:基本完整性約束條件包括實體完整性、參照完整性和用戶定義完整性。

8.A

解析思路:主鍵是用來唯一標識表中每一行的屬性或屬性組。

9.D

解析思路:數據庫設計的方法不包括算法設計法。

10.A

解析思路:視圖是一個虛擬表,其數據來源于基本表。

二、多項選擇題(每題3分,共10題)

1.A,B,C,D,E

解析思路:數據庫管理系統提供數據定義、數據操作、數據存儲、數據備份與恢復和用戶界面等功能。

2.A,C,E

解析思路:概念模型包括E-R圖、關系模型、物理模型和邏輯模型。

3.A,B,C,D,E

解析思路:SQL語言支持多種數據類型,包括字符串型、數字型、日期型、時間型和邏輯型。

4.A,B,C,D

解析思路:SQL語言的集合操作包括并集、交集、差集和子集操作。

5.A,B,C,D

解析思路:數據庫完整性約束包括實體完整性、參照完整性、用戶定義完整性和安全性約束。

6.A,B,C

解析思路:數據庫的連接操作包括內連接、外連接和自連接。

7.A,B

解析思路:規范化理論的目標是減少數據冗余和提高數據獨立性。

8.A,B,C,D,E

解析思路:數據庫物理設計的主要步驟包括確定存儲結構、索引策略、數據分布策略、并發控制策略和備份恢復策略。

9.A,B,C,D,E

解析思路:數據庫設計原則包括確定性、一致性、實用性、可擴展性和可維護性。

10.A,B,C,D,E

解析思路:數據庫系統性能優化的方法包括查詢優化、索引優化、硬件優化、軟件優化和數據庫優化。

三、判斷題(每題2分,共10題)

1.正確

解析思路:數據庫系統確實是指數據庫及其管理系統的總稱。

2.正確

解析思路:關系數據庫中的每個關系都是一個二維表,這是關系數據庫的基本特性。

3.錯誤

解析思路:視圖是從一個或多個基本表派生出來的,不能直接修改基本表中的數據。

4.正確

解析思路:數據庫設計確實分為概念設計、邏輯設計和物理設計三個階段。

5.錯誤

解析思路:規范化理論可以減少數據冗余,但不能完全解決所有問題。

6.正確

解析思路:ALTERTABLE語句用于修改表結構,包括添加、刪除或修改列。

7.錯誤

解析思路:外鍵確實可以保證數據的完整性,但也會影響數據的獨立性。

8.正確

解析思路:并發控制的主要目的是確保數據的一致性。

9.正確

解析思路:觸發器可以執行復雜的業務邏輯,如數據更新、插入或刪除時自動執行的操作。

10.正確

解析思路:數據庫的備份和恢復對于保證數據庫安全性和數據的可用性至關重要。

四、簡答題(每題5分,共6題)

1.簡述數據庫系統的組成。

解析思路:數據庫系統由數據庫、數據庫管理系統(DBMS)、應用程序、用戶和硬件組成。

2.簡述關系數據庫的規范化理論。

解析思路:規范化理論是用于減少數據庫中的數據冗余和提高數據獨立性的方法,包括第一范式(1NF)、第二范式(2NF)、第三范式(3NF)等。

3.簡述SQL語言的基本查詢操作。

解析思路:SQL語言的基本查詢操作包括SELECT、FROM、WHERE、GROUPBY、HAVING等。

4.簡述數據庫設計中的ER圖(實體-聯系圖

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論